Principle and overview of functions
With Q parameters you can program entire families of parts in a
single NC program by programming variable Q parameters instead
of fixed numerical values.
Use Q parameters for e.g.:
Coordinate values
Feed rates
Spindle speeds
Cycle data
With Q parameters you can also:
Program contours that are defined through mathematical
functions
Make execution of machining steps depend on certain logical
conditions
Variably design FK programs
Q parameters are always identified with letters and numbers. The
letters determine the type of Q parameter and the numbers the
Q parameter range.
For more information, see the table below:
Q parameter
type
Q parameter range
Meaning
Q
parameters:
Parameters affect all NC programs in the control’s memory
0 – 99
Parameters for the
user
, if there are no overlaps with the
HEIDENHAIN-SL cycles
100 – 199
Parameters for special functions on the control that can be read
by NC programs of the user or by cycles
200 – 1199
Parameters primarily used for HEIDENHAIN cycles
1200 – 1399
Parameters that are primarily used with manufacturer cycles when
values are given back to the user program
1400 – 1599
Parameters primarily used as input parameters for manufacturer
cycles
1600 – 1999
Parameters for
users
QL
parameters:
Parameters only effective locally within an NC program
0 – 499
Parameters for
users
QR
parameters:
Parameters permanently (remanence) affect all NC programs
in the control’s memory, even after a power interruption
0 to 99
Parameters for
users
100 to 199
Parameters for HEIDENHAIN functions (e.g., cycles)
200 to 499
Parameters for the machine tool builder (e.g., cycles)
